Transaction 3694144bc6fdd47d1b164467c0710c4f5aef551fa54aa3dbd507bfdc9f912ba6

11 Input
1 Outputs
  • 3694144bc6fdd47d1b164467c0710c4f5aef551fa54aa3dbd507bfdc9f912ba6:0
  • value  10692812
    address  2NBMEXSfEjmSkCWUQsWeSqHaV2N4JhKLUow